Summary:
As a member of our Investment Advisory (IWS) Support team, you will assist our advisors, their clients, and other team members in all aspects of operational and service activities for qualifying advisory accounts (WMP), through phone support. You will collaborate with other functions across all aspects and stages of our processes to ensure our advisors and their clients receive exceptional service and support in every interaction with Osaic. Your primary focus will be supporting our products, platforms and processes to respond to our customer’s stated and unstated needs.
